@anonymous-piwik-user opened this issue on June 9th 2009

Seems that GeoIP 0.1 is not compatible with latest piwik release 0.4. (2009.06.09). After enableing a lot of error messages at the overview are visible:

Warning: Missing argument 4 for Piwik_AddWidget(), called in /var/www/web65/html/cms/piwik/plugins/GeoIP/GeoIP.php on line 81 and defined in /var/www/web65/html/cms/piwik/core/PluginsFunctions/WidgetsList.php on line 7 Backtrace -->#0 Piwik_ErrorHandler(2, Missing argument 4 for Piwik_AddWidget(), called in /var/www/web65/html/cms/piwik/plugins/GeoIP/GeoIP.php on line 81 and defined, /var/www/web65/html/cms/piwik/core/PluginsFunctions/WidgetsList.php, 7, Array ([=> GeoIP,[widgetName](widgetCategory]) => getGeoIPCountry,[=> Visitor countries)) called at [/var/www/web65/html/cms/piwik/core/PluginsFunctions/WidgetsList.php:7](controllerName]) #1 Piwik_AddWidget(GeoIP, getGeoIPCountry, Visitor countries) called at [#2 Piwik_GeoIP->addWidget(Piwik_Event_Notification Object ([_notificationName](/var/www/web65/html/cms/piwik/plugins/GeoIP/GeoIP.php:81]) => WidgetsList.add,[=> ,[_notificationInfo](_notificationObject]) => Array (),[=> 0,[_notificationCount](_notificationState]) => 9)) called at [#3 call_user_func_array(Array ([0]((null):0]) => Piwik_GeoIP Object ([=> ),[1](]) => addWidget), Array ([=> Piwik_Event_Notification Object ([_notificationName](0]) => WidgetsList.add,[=> ,[_notificationInfo](_notificationObject]) => Array (),[=> 0,[_notificationCount](_notificationState]) => 9))) called at [#4 Event_Dispatcher->postNotification(Piwik_Event_Notification Object ([_notificationName](/var/www/web65/html/cms/piwik/libs/Event/Dispatcher.php:282]) => WidgetsList.add,[=> ,[_notificationInfo](_notificationObject]) => Array (),[=> 0,[_notificationCount](_notificationState]) => 9), 1, ) called at [#5 Piwik_PostEvent(WidgetsList.add) called at [/var/www/web65/html/cms/piwik/core/PluginsFunctions/WidgetsList.php:18](/var/www/web65/html/cms/piwik/core/PluginsManager.php:498]) #6 Piwik_WidgetsList::get() called at [#7 Piwik_GetWidgetsList() called at [/var/www/web65/html/cms/piwik/plugins/Dashboard/Controller.php:30](/var/www/web65/html/cms/piwik/core/PluginsFunctions/WidgetsList.php:4]) #8 Piwik_Dashboard_Controller->getDashboardView(Dashboard/templates/index.tpl) called at [#9 Piwik_Dashboard_Controller->embeddedIndex() called at [(null):0](/var/www/web65/html/cms/piwik/plugins/Dashboard/Controller.php:36])```

And many more (can provided if wanted).

@robocoder commented on June 9th 2009

GeoIP is a third party plugin. Get the update from #5465

This issue was closed on March 19th 2010
Powered by GitHub Issue Mirror